Houston Heist On NOW600 National Series Radar this Weekend at Gulf Coast Speedway!

DRUMRIGHT, Okla. (March 10, 2025) - The NOW600 National Series is set to make their debut at Gulf Coast Speedway in Alvin, Texas this Friday and Saturday.

The two day Houston Heist will feature all three national divisions, Hyper Racing Stock Non-Wing, Driven Performance Midwest Winged A-Class, and M&R Manufacturing Restricted Class competing for the 2025 NOW600 National Championship.

Leading the charge into Gulf Coast, Mitchel Moles sits atop the Hyper Racing Stock Non-Wing point standings with Brecken Reese in second. Brant Woods currently is third. Jadyn Friesen is fourth and Colby Sokol is fifth.

Brecken Reese holds the point lead in the Driven Performance Midwest A-Class standings. Brant Woods is second with Frank Flud in third. Mitchel Moles is fourth with Jadyn Friesen the top five.

After capturing his first career National Series win, Garyn Howard is on top of the M&R Manufacturing Restricted Class leaderboard. Brexton Busch is second with Jude Allgayer sitting in third. Brice Shaid is fourth and Deekan McRoberts the top five.

Friday night is set to get underway at 7pm with Hot Laps / Group Qualifying and 6:30pm on Saturday night.

NOW600 SERIES –
The National Open Wheel 600 Series is entering its thirteenth season of sanctioning micro sprint racing across the country. Anchored by the NOW600 National Championship, the NOW600 Series is made up of several regional tours and sanctioned race tracks. The NOW600 National Championship features three divisions of 600cc micro sprints at each event: Stock Non-Wing, Winged A-Class and Restricted 'A' Class.
